[B951]Build Your Own Home
by Derek Both, Der
Choosing to self build your own home can work out a lot cheaper than buying somewhere if you can invest your own personal time in the development. Doing your own labour cuts out one of the most expensive parts of building which is to employ someone to do the work for you. One of the major advantages of this is that if and when you go on to selling your self build home you are likely to make an even bigger profit than you would if you had used a company to do the building work for you.

Another advantage of self build homes is that you can guarantee that you are going to get good quality products and labour. If you're building your own home then you can ensure that your needs, requirements and standards are going to be met as you will be doing the work yourself. If you employ builders to do the work for you they are going to be limited in the time they can give you which means they are going to do the job faster and as a result the quality won't be as good. However, you personally can devote as much or as little time to the project as you want depending on how you want the job done.

When you self build your own home you are likely to get a higher selling price for it if you decide to put it on the market. This is because not only will the quality be better, but it will be unique and have a style and appeal of its own. This is far more likely to appeal to someone looking for a house as they will know that so much care and attention to detail went into the construction work.

It is no surprise that so many people are now choosing to self build their own home. Not only do you save on costs but where else would you find a house that meets every single piece of your criteria? As well as this it is a very satisfying process to build your own home to see it go from a design on a piece of paper to something you can actually live in.

The first step is to find the plot of land you wish to self build your home on. This is because there is no point doing all the design work if you can't find somewhere suitable or get planning permission. Be aware that this may take time as its common for developers to out - bid self builders and you also want to ensure that you are happy with the land you acquire.

Although it will work out more expensive an option available to those looking to self build there home is buy land that has an old house on it and knock it down. This is likely to be easier to find and the extra cost may be worth the time you will save looking for a vacant plot of land.

For first time builders you may not even know where to look for land. There are land databases on the Internet that you can access or for a fee you can access a record which has thousands of plots and renovation projects in it.

The next step is to get planning permission for your self build home because without this you will not be able to borrow money. Once this has been done you can start to think about the design of your home. You may decide to keep it simple and similar to other homes in the area or you may want to make it completely unique to your tastes. However, do think about what is more likely to sell should you put it on the market later on down the line.

When it comes to the actual building of your self build home think about whether you want to do most of the labour work yourself or not. Doing it yourself will save lots of money but if you have no experience whatsoever then either get a friend who has or get professionals in.

People who choose to self build their own home find that it offers many benefits. Not only can it be cheaper but you will have a house that is unique to you and you can feel extremely proud of it.
